So, I've lost count how many bags I have acquired in the past 8 or 9 months... at least a dozen. :eek:
The funny thing is, I always go back to Big Red – my very first bag I started with last year (Aug. 2009). This bag – in my humble opinion – is THE bag to start out on. Hands down.
It's big, and strong/durable, and dependable. (Geez... sounds like I'm talking about my Trainer! :rolleyes:)
It's large size was great for helping me to gain some muscles in the beginning, not to mention improving my coordination and timing. And, it built up my stamina, for sure. I burned lots of fat/calories wailing on that monster bag – a very big BONUS!
I know that I can depend on it to keep me from slacking off. In the evening, I'll put up my black Everlast Elite (Te:M) and get in to "my groove" :cool: :rolleyes: Then, after doing that for a few evenings, I start to feel like I'm just not hitting like I should... Back to old reliable Red...
Last week, I ordered a new "big red" as I call him –*an Everlast Ta:M – speed bag from Amazon. I got a little surprise when my new bag arrived.
It came in a package labeled Ta:M ... but, when I pulled it out, it was actually a Ta:S! I had never seen one before. Didn't even know they existed.
Anyway, I digress. Getting back to the dozen speed bags I own... I have been in search of a speed bag like the red Ta:M, but just a tad smaller.
